Hello friends!
I just had my GS surgery on 12/14 after waiting in the hospital 2 days to get my acidosis back on track. The rumors about the gas is no joke. It’s not easy to force yourself to get up and walk not to eat or drink when you feel so weak, but I encourage you-do it anyway. The sips of broth that I had today gave me enough energy to walk around. Walking around helped some of the air to be released, which of course made me feel better. I have over 10lbs worth of gas in me according to the scale going into the surgery vs coming out. That’s a lot! Are there any medications that you guys have used to assist with the gas pains? My surgeon prescribed me something for the cramps, and nausea and just general pain, but nothing specifically for gas. Even my incisions don’t hurt as bad as this has! Shew!

I wanted to take Gas X chewables but the surgeon didn't want me to. I walked a lot and used a massage gun on gas bubbles to help break them up. I had mine on the 11th and no longer have gas pains. I used a heat pad as well.
